  6. Omeinv's post is great No E- visa in hand and you could be denied boarding. Much like Australia, be careful to go to the official government site to avoid paying a bunch of unnecessary fees. Do not worry about a return ticket. Indonesia just wants to be sure you have a way to leave. Your cruise ship is your return ticket for that purpose. PS, you are definitely on a scam site. No bank info is required. Only a credit card to pay the fee

  23. What is the issue with a code share flight? Except for Southwest the main airlines are American or Delta. If you are going overseas you will have a codeshare flight from Arizona to LAX/SFO/ATL/DFW operated by Delta or American with the international flight operated by whomever. There certainly is a hassle if you need to deal with seats but that is for many cities the only way to have one ticket.
